TitleReferee's report by Horace Tabberer Brown, on a paper 'Agricultural, botanical, and chemical results of experiments on the mixed herbage of permanent grass-land, conducted for many years in succession on the same land.—Part III. The chemical results' by John Bennet Lawes and Joseph Henry Gilbert
Date15 August 1899
DescriptionRecommended for publication in the 'Philosophical Transactions of the Royal Society'. Suggests only printing table seven at present. The note on minerals should be incorporated into the text.

Subject: Botany

[Published in the Philosophical Transactions of the Royal Society]

Endorsed on verso as received 16 August 1899.
